运用"知识转化为行动"框架将营养和饮食知识转化为实践:系统性审查

概括
知识转化为行动 (KTA) 框架适用于营养研究,有助于将证据转化为实践. 本文审查了23项营养研究中的应用,参与者和质量.
科学领域:
- 营养科学
- 知识翻译
- 医疗服务研究
背景情况:
- 2006年开发的知识转化为行动 (KTA) 框架被广泛用于证据转化为实践.
- 在营养研究翻译研究中,没有先前审查过KTA框架的系统审查.
- 这次审查系统地分析了KTA在营养研究中的应用.
研究的目的:
- 使用KTA框架进行营养转换研究的特点.
- 分析KTA阶段的应用,并确定涉及的参与者.
- 评估所包含的营养转化研究的质量.
主要方法:
- 引用和应用KTA框架的原始营养研究的系统审查 (2006年至2025年4月).
- 在四个数据库中进行搜索.
- 通过两名独立审查员提取数据;使用混合方法评估工具评估研究质量.
主要成果:
- 其中23项研究符合纳入标准,主要是在多学科团队的医院环境中进行的15项研究.
- 研究解决了营养不良,肠道营养,婴儿养和饮食模式方面的证据和实践差距.
- 鉴于KTA框架的灵活应用,经常与其他框架和混合方法相结合;研究质量很高,但有限的量化基线数据阻碍了有效性评估.
结论:
- 该框架是解决营养和饮食学方面的证据和实践差距的多功能和有效工具.
- 它的适应性使其在各种营养研究环境中适应.
- 为了充分评估干预的有效性,需要进一步的研究,包括量化基线数据.
